Workamping with the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ers

For over 20 years, Workamper News has been the trusted resource of the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(USACE) projects to advertise for and recruit Workampers for their volunteer and paid gate attendant positions. You will find opportunities from USACE projects in our daily Hotline (email & website page) and in our bi-monthly jobs magazine […]
